⬅️ Как откатить коммит git в Intellij? Учимся возвращаться к предыдущей версии! 😊

Чтобы откатить коммит в Git IntelliJ, вы можете использовать команду git revert.

git revert 

Замените <commit_hash> на хеш коммита, который вы хотите откатить.

Детальный ответ

Как откатить коммит в Git с помощью Intellij

Git является одной из самых популярных систем контроля версий, которая позволяет отслеживать изменения в коде и управлять версиями проекта. Иногда возникает необходимость откатить коммит - вернуться к предыдущему состоянию кода. В этой статье мы рассмотрим, как откатить коммит в Git с помощью Intellij.

Шаг 1: Открыть Git Tools

Первым шагом необходимо открыть Git Tools в Intellij. Для этого выполните следующие действия:

  1. Откройте ваш проект в Intellij.
  2. В меню выберите "VCS".
  3. Выберите "Git".
  4. В открывшемся контекстном меню выберите "Show Git Tools".

После выполнения этих шагов откроется панель Git Tools, которая позволяет выполнять различные операции с Git.

Шаг 2: Выбрать коммит, который нужно откатить

На панели Git Tools выберите "Log" - это откроет список всех коммитов в вашем проекте. Выберите коммит, который вы хотите откатить.

Шаг 3: Откатить коммит

После выбора коммита для отката выполните следующие действия:

  1. Щелкните правой кнопкой мыши на коммите в списке.
  2. В контекстном меню выберите "Reset Current Branch to Here".
  3. Выберите опцию "Hard" - она позволяет полностью удалить все изменения, внесенные после выбранного коммита.
  4. Нажмите "Reset" для подтверждения отката коммита.

После выполнения этих шагов Git откатит коммит и ваш проект будет возвращен к состоянию, предшествующему выбранному коммиту.

Пример кода

Вот пример кода, который показывает, как выполнить откат коммита в Git с помощью Intellij:


# Открыть Git Tools в Intellij
# Выбрать коммит для отката
# Откатить коммит

Замените "Выбрать коммит для отката" на идентификатор выбранного коммита.

Заключение

В этой статье мы рассмотрели, как откатить коммит в Git с помощью Intellij. Следуя описанным шагам, вы сможете без проблем возвращаться к предыдущим версиям вашего проекта. Помните, что откат коммита удаляет все изменения, внесенные после выбранного коммита, поэтому будьте осторожны и убедитесь, что это действительно то, что вам нужно.

Видео по теме

5.1 Git - Reset - Жесткий reset --hard: отмена изменений, удаление коммитов

#7 Уроки Git+GitHub - Отмена изменений и возврат к другому коммиту

Git + Intellij Idea - перенос коммита из одной ветки в другую (cherry-pick)

Похожие статьи:

🔧 Как активировать виртуальное окружение в PyCharm

⬅️ Как откатить коммит git в Intellij? Учимся возвращаться к предыдущей версии! 😊

🔧 Как сделать ответвление git: пошаговое руководство для начинающих

🔧 Как изменить язык в PyCharm и сделать его русским?